To the company's credit, it has expanded its server presence to include South America. More disappointing is that Atlas VPN's servers are heavily concentrated in North America and Europe, with no presence in the entirety of Africa. Atlas VPN offers servers in 38 countries, well below the average of 50, we've seen across the VPNs we've reviewed. Having a nearby server ensures good service, and having a lot of server locations gives you more options for spoofing your location. We prefer VPN services that provide numerous and well-distributed VPN servers. The Jeep Scrambler CJ-8 was a long-wheelbase version of the CJ-7 introduced in 1981 and manufactured through 1986. Unlike Control Center on iOS, iTunes on the Mac always remembers the last AirPlay speakers it was connected to (even across restarts) as well as their individual volume levels. Thanks to osascript, this shortcut checks the player state of iTunes and either pauses it (if it’s already playing) or starts playing (if it’s paused). This is an obvious one: I wanted a super-fast shortcut to instantly play or pause iTunes (which is usually sending audio to three HomePods at once) from either the Shortcuts widget on iOS or Siri.
